Transaction 53da702626f37f7390352dddb772a02738916aa714612a57d255b9785e69e674
1 Input
1 Output
-
53da702626f37f7390352dddb772a02738916aa714612a57d255b9785e69e674:0
- value
- 29053
- script pubkey
- OP_0 OP_PUSHBYTES_20 7cbc79ea2da2d5eefb8def1d4ca5e2df2730070c
- address
- bc1q0j78n63d5t27a7udauw5ef0zmunnqpcvt79wcf